Type A Silica Gel is a transparent or translucent granular desiccant with a high surface area (650-800 m²/g) and a typical pore volume of 0.35-0.45 ml/g. Its primary function is drying and moistureproofing, making it a common choice for general packaging applications. It exhibits good mechanical strength and wear resistance. Type B Silica Gel is characterized by a larger pore volume (0.50-0.80 ml/g) and a slightly lower surface area (450-600 m²/g) compared to Type A. This structure makes it ideal for applications requiring adsorption at higher humidity levels and for air humidity regulation. It's also suitable as a catalyst carrier and in the production of scented silica gels. For industries needing more targeted humidity control or catalytic support, Type B is an excellent option. Type C Silica Gel, also known as coarse pore silica gel, features the largest pore volume (0.80-1.2 ml/g) and a lower surface area (350-500 m²/g). This design makes it highly effective for drying industrial gases and for applications involving the adsorption of larger molecules or substances, such as in purifying transformer oil or as a catalyst carrier in petrochemical processes. Its structure is well-suited for variable-temperature adsorption and separation tasks. As a specialized manufacturer, we provide Type C silica gel for demanding industrial processes.
